Boy hospitalized after bird hits him in the face on Kingda Ka at Six Flags Great Adventure

Posted Friday, July 27, 2012 1:00 PM | Contributed by Jason Hammond

A boy expecting a day packed with fun landed in the hospital Thursday afternoon when a bird slammed his face as he was riding the Kingda Ka roller coaster at Six Flags Great Adventure. A park official said the roller coaster had already plummeted 45 stories back toward the ground and was pulling into the station when the bird struck the passenger's face.
